Joinder binds later parties to existing injunctions; court cannot later impose additional security for damages.
  • Interlocutory injunction — Joinder under Order 14 — Binding effect of later-joined parties — Undertaking as to damages — Fortification — No power to impose additional security after grant — Stare decisis.

Consent order not set aside: no duress or undue influence; employer-employee status alone does not vitiate consent.
  • Civil procedure — Consent judgments — Setting aside consent orders — Allegations of duress and undue influence — Employer-employee relationship does not create presumption of undue influence — Fresh action required to challenge consent judgment.

Plaintiffs entitled to be offered institutional houses after a binding ministerial directive; damages for mental anguish not proven.
  • Parastatal housing sales — 1996 Government homeownership policy — Institutional (pool) houses — Eligibility under Civil Service Home Ownership Scheme Handbook — Ministerial direction mandatory under statute — Board’s refusal inconsistent with guidelines — Damages for mental anguish require proof.
